Best Practices for Interactive Data Visualization
Mastering the technical skills is just the beginning. Effective data visualization is about more than just creating pretty graphs; it’s about communicating insights clearly and effectively. Here are some best practices to keep in mind:
1. Clarity and Simplicity: Avoid clutter and focus on what’s most important. Use clear labels, concise titles, and simple designs to ensure your visualizations are easy to understand.
2. Consistency: Consistent styling and layout help maintain a professional look and make your visualizations more accessible. Use a consistent color scheme, font, and layout across all your visualizations.
3. Interactivity: Interactive elements like hover texts, clickable legends, and zoom capabilities can greatly enhance the user experience. Use these features to provide deeper insights and allow users to explore data in more detail.
4. Accessibility: Ensure your visualizations are accessible to all users, including those with disabilities. Use alt text for images, provide keyboard navigation, and ensure sufficient color contrast.
